← all change records

#3490350 New API for icon management

new Target 11.1.x Published 2024-11-29
#3471494

Generated 2026-05-12 08:43 UTC

Rules (3)

attribute_usage 1
from
to
  • \Drupal\Core\Theme\Icon\Attribute\IconExtractor
filename_presence 1
from
to
  • *.icons.yml
  • icon_packs
symbol 1
from
to
  • \Drupal\Core\Render\Element\Icon
  • \Drupal\Core\Theme\Icon\IconCollector
  • \Drupal\Core\Theme\Icon\IconDefinition
  • \Drupal\Core\Theme\Icon\IconDefinitionInterface
  • \Drupal\Core\Theme\Icon\IconExtractorBase
  • \Drupal\Core\Theme\Icon\IconExtractorInterface
  • \Drupal\Core\Theme\Icon\IconExtractorWithFinder
  • \Drupal\Core\Theme\Icon\IconExtractorWithFinderInterface
  • \Drupal\Core\Theme\Icon\Plugin\IconPackManager
  • \Drupal\Core\Theme\Icon\Plugin\IconPackManagerInterface

Affected contrib projects (3)

Project legacy in_flight migrated no_match installs files adopters
ui_icons 0 0 4 2 5,642 7 0
iconify_icons 0 0 4 2 302 2 0
icon_media_pack 0 0 2 1 7 1 0